Section 6241.
Latest version.
-
The presiding judge of the superior court in each county shall designate at least one judge, commissioner, or referee to be reasonably available to issue orally, by telephone or otherwise, emergency protective orders at all times whether or not the court is in session.
(Added by Stats. 1993, Ch. 219, Sec. 154. Effective January 1, 1994.)
